What Are Search Engines?
Search engines are software systems designed to carry out systematic online searches and deliver the best possible results based on the users’ search queries. As a business owner, your goal is to ensure search engines can find your website for it to show up and rank high in pertinent search engine results pages (SERPs).
Search engines have three significant functions:
- Crawl
Search engines use their own web crawlers or internet search engine spiders to scour billions of pages on the internet and find new and updated content, such as web pages, videos, PDF files, and images. Search engine spiders fetch a few websites and follow the links on these pages to find new URLs.
- Index
In this phase, search engines store and organize the content in line with the keywords, data, recency, and user engagement.The new URLs found in the crawling process are indexed in a massive database called Caffeine to be retrieved when the content on the URL matches an online user’s search query.
- Rank
Search engines categorize web pages and rank them based on relevance to provide the most useful SERP’s to online users. The higher your website ranks on SERPs, the greater your search visibility and significance to the query.

SEM is a pay-per-click (PPC) advertising strategy used to increase the visibility of your website in SERPs and reach clients at every stage of the buying cycle. Our search engine marketing experts bid on keywords to optimize your ad performance, boost your Quality Score, and bring more traffic and conversions to your landing webpages. Quality Score is really a metric used by search engines to determine your paid search advertisements’ quality and relevance. The better you are at meeting your prospects’ needs, the less SEO will charge you for every ad click and conversion.

SEO, SEM, and PPC are usually three commonly confused acronyms inside the digital advertising realm. To help you navigate the online marketing sphere and better understand what is search engine marketing techniques and how it differs from other internet marketing methods, our search engine marketing agency discusses in detail the difference between these terms:
Search engine optimization is the practice of improving your site structure and content material to appear on the SERPs, attract high-converting traffic, and boost your organic search ranking. It involves on-page and off-page optimization.
Pay per click advertising is really a paid search model designed to promote brand name offerings across multiple online platforms, including search engines, websites, and social media channels. In paid lookup advertising, you pay for each action on your own PPC ads.
Search engine marketing techniques encompass both SEO and PPC. However, it is most commonly associated with paid search. In SEM, you pay to position your website at the top of pertinent search results.
Unlike SEO, PPC and SEM both follow a paid advertising model. Ppc marketing, however, is solely focused on increasing brand consciousness and attracting specific customer segments through paid research tactics. Internet search engine marketing, on the other hand, follows both SEO and PPC best practices to deliver the perfect results.
